High School RLC General Information

Important information about the High School Regional Leadership Conferences to have your chapter be successful and assist advisers in planning

General Details

  • Cost : $25 per person (students, advisers, chaperones)

  • Materials Shipping Fees: $30

  • Regional Assignment of Chapters

  • Top 3 entries in each event will advance to the High School State Leadership Conference

  • Chaperone Policy is 15:1 based on the registration numbers at the Cancellation Deadline

  • Competitors are required to have a photo ID to be eligible to compete

Key Deadlines

  • December 1 - RLC Registration Opens

  • December 11 - Membership Deadline for RLC Eligibility

  • December 12 - RLC Registration Closes (4 PM)

  • December 19 - RLC Cancellation Deadline (4 PM)

  • January 6 - 16 - RLC Pre-Conference Testing Window

  • January 16 - RLC Receipt Deadline (4 PM)

    • Pre-conference testing window closes​

    • Prejudge PDFs and URLs uploaded to Blue Panda

    • Registration Fees paid to Regional Host

    • Regional Community Service Award form

  • February 7 - Regional Leadership Conference​

Technology Details

  • No technology or AV equipment will be provided to competitors by the host school, including power.

  • Each student competitor is responsible to provide their own device. This includes objective testing which will be completed online.

  • No projectors will be allowed by competitors.

  • All technology guidelines set by the state and national office, and listed in the competitive event guidelines, must be followed.

  • WIFI is not guaranteed for all performance events. WIFI access will be guaranteed for the following events:

    • Data Analysis​

    • Career Portfolio

    • Intro to Programming

    • Intro to Social Media Strategy

    • Public Service Announcement

    • Social Media Strategies

    • Website Coding and Development

    • Website Design
